Chancellor Thorp names search committee to find new UNC Athletic Director among them Greensboro’s Dwight Stone, plus Montross and Caldwell

UNC Chancellor Holden Thorp has named the search committee, charged with finding and selecting the successor to current North Carolina Tar Heel Athletic Director Dick Baddour, who is stepping down in the midst of the firing of UNC head football coach Butch Davis and the overall UNC Football Investigation….

The 12-member search committee includes Greensboro’s Dwight Stone, plus former UNC basketball Academic All-American Eric Montross and former Tar Heel football star, Alan Caldwell….

Dwight Stone, president of D. Stone Builders Inc. and vice chair of the Educational Foundation Inc.’s Executive Board of Directors. His daughter, Jennifer, is a member of the women’s tennis team and his son, David, is a former men’s tennis team member. He chairs the Greensboro Sports Council and is a member of the Greensboro Sports Commission Board of Directors.

Eric Montross, an All-American starter on the Tar Heels’ 1993 NCAA championship team and a retired National Basketball Association player. He is now a color analyst for the Tar Heel Sports Network’s broadcasts of men’s basketball games and director of the Carolina Basketball Family Fund in the Educational Foundation Inc. He also is chair-elect of the UNC General Alumni Association’s Board of Directors.

Alan Caldwell, a captain on the 1977 Tar Heel football team that won the ACC title and an All-ACC selection. He is a former member of the Executive Board of Directors of the Educational Foundation Inc. He is director of corporate and civic engagement at RAI Services Co. His son, Tyler, also was a member of the Carolina football team.
